An Act restoring the Commonwealth's public housing
This bill (HD 3716) streamlines public housing development and preservation in Massachusetts. It allows housing authorities to use "controlled entities" for construction without standard procurement rules (following federal requirements), provides tax exemptions for income-restricted housing units (with prorated payments for non-exempt portions), and enables authorities to borrow against future capital funds for maintenance. The bill directly affects public housing authorities and residents living in income-restricted units across the Commonwealth. These changes aim to simplify project development, reduce costs, and ensure long-term preservation of affordable housing.
